# %% auto 0
__all__ = ['plt', 'learn', 'categories', 'image', 'label', 'examples', 'intf', 'is_cat', 'classify_image']
# %% ../app.ipynb 2
import sys
import subprocess
subprocess.check_call([sys.executable, '-m', 'pip', 'install', 'gradio==3.50'])
subprocess.check_call([sys.executable, '-m', 'pip', 'install', 'fastai'])
subprocess.check_call([sys.executable, '-m', 'pip', 'install', 'ipywidgets'])
from fastai.vision.all import *
import gradio as gr
import pathlib as pl
plt = platform.system()
def is_cat(x): return x[0].isupper()
# %% ../app.ipynb 4
if plt == 'Linux' : pl.WindowsPath = pl.PosixPath
learn = load_learner('model.pkl')
# %% ../app.ipynb 6
categories = ('Dog', 'Cat')
def classify_image(img):
pred,idx,probs = learn.predict(img)
return dict(zip(categories, map(float,probs)))
# %% ../app.ipynb 8
image = gr.Image(height=192, width = 192)
label = gr.Label()
examples = ['dog.jpg', 'cat.jpg', 'dunno.jpg']
intf = gr.Interface(fn=classify_image, inputs = image, outputs=label, examples = examples)
intf.launch(inline=False)
